Introduction:

In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 work schedule no more relates to many families. Aided by the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are solutions was ste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er parents the flexibility they need to stabilize work and family obligations, and offer a safe and nurturing environment for kids 24 / 7.

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

One of several key advantages of 24-hour daycare is the mobility it provides working parents. Numerous moms and dads work changes that extend beyond standard daycare hours, making it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ities resolve this problem by providing treatment during nights, weekends, plus instantaneously. This allows moms and dads to exert effort without worrying all about finding anyone to view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are is the peace of mind it gives to moms and dads. Understanding that their children are now being maintained by trained specialists in a safe and protected environment can alleviate the anxiety and shame that often includes making young ones in daycare. Moms and dads can focus on their work comprehending that kids come in good hands, that could result in increased output and task sat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are centers provides a sense of neighborhood and help for families. Moms and dads just who work non-traditional hours usually struggle to get a hold of childcare options that meet their needs, ultimately causing emotions of isolation and tension. 24-hour daycare centers could off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among moms and dads facing comparable difficulties, producing a support community that will help households thrive.

Regulation and Oversight:

In order to ensure the security and wellbeing of kiddies in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are crucial. State and local governments set criteria for licensing and certification of daycare centers, including those that operate 24 hours a day. These requirements c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, health and safety requirements, and staff training and skills.

And government laws, many 24-hour daycare centers elect to seek certification from national companies for instance the National Association the Education of young kids (NAEYC) or perhaps the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a consignment to high-quality care and that can help moms and dads feel confident in their chosen childcare provider.
